How they compare
Singapore currently reports 163 t against 162 t in Greece, a difference of 1 t.
The two have swapped places 1 time across 5 shared years of data; in 2007 it was Greece ahead.
Greece ranks 78th and Singapore ranks 77th of 102 countries.
Greece has averaged higher in every one of the 2 decades both report.

About this data
The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
